As reviewed earlier, the case is the housing into which the various other parts are housed. In the case of centerfire cartridges (one of the most usual sort of modern-day ammo) the guide is suited a pocket in the base of the situation, the propellant is packed into the hollow interior space and a projectile (also known as bullet) is safeguarded right into the open end.


The shooting pin, consequently, moved swiftly onward and strikes the guide. When struck by the firing pin the guide ignites and almost right away sparks the propellant by enabling a flame to go into the cartridge through a small hole behind the guide cap. This results in an instant chain reaction that develops broadening gases which, as a result of the confined area within the case, trigger the projectile to be quickly eliminated.

Cartridge instances are normally made from brass. They will hold the guide, gunpowder, and projectile. (Photo/Richard Mann)The cartridge case is what holds all self-contained ammo with each other. With rifle and handgun ammo, the case is in some cases described as "brass." With shotguns, the situation is usually called a shell or a hull.


The Basic Principles Of Ammunition Pro Llc


Brass situations are reloadable, while steel instances are not. With shotgun hulls or shells, the base is made from brass for toughness, et cetera of the case is constructed from plastic for economic climate. Shot coverings are also reloadable.
